Output 37d207dfd91fe180a333f081aca5208941ed8d229ae1a0dc28bad70c180559f9:5

value
169341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6c074b2a374f97ee643a13ff726a6bbd38d05b OP_EQUAL
address
3MbveKAEQNDupq1NvPTjVX21uDJJYqaqtW
transaction
37d207dfd91fe180a333f081aca5208941ed8d229ae1a0dc28bad70c180559f9
spent
true